Position Overview

The Clinical & Quality Initiatives Coordinator is a member of the Provincial Health Contact Centre (PHCC) Clinical Team reports to a Manager of the Provincial Health Contact Centre. The quality coordinator’s responsibilities include inspecting materials, processes, implementing management actions, and contributing to the development of policies and procedures. Supports quality and educational programs for existing and emerging programs, both clinical and health-related.


Responsibility includes providing the tools and acts as a resource for the Managers to achieve PHCC programs objectives and standards.  Identify broad program issues and service needs, developing and coordinating the response.  Responsible for clinical review including call recordings, of clinical protocols and health education documents in alignment with most current evidence-based practices that meets the standards for Manitoba.
